That night I dreamt of the lady again. "Run Celestia! You need to go! Leave now! Before it's too late!" she warned me to run, to go anywhere but where I was now. "Why!?" I asked but she never responded "I am sending someone for you. They will save you. You must go to them." She tried to come closer to me but I frantically stumbled back. "You must beware! Beware those who you call friend!" I tried to ask whom she was talking about but I couldn't say anything. This was a reoccurring theme in my dreams, I couldn't talk, couldn't ask why. They lady turned from me and vanished leaving me alone in the pitch dark emptiness of my dream. After a moment of silence a loud roar sounded and the ground turned to flame. The fire circled around me, the pain felt so real, so unbearable. I tried to cry out for help but I couldn't speak. I tried to run but I was stuck. I searched for the lady, she had never done something like this before, but she was long gone. I was alone. For as long as Celeste can remember she's been dreaming about stars. Not celebrities, but the sky's many, many stars. Will her new University unlock all the secrets of her dreams? Or will it be the beginning of her nightmares?
